AFLURIA
Manufacturer
CSL Biotherapies
Legal Classification
Rx
Generic Name
Trivalent, inactivated, "split virus" influenza vaccine (Types A and B); formulation changes annually; susp for IM inj; may contain trace amounts of neomycin sulfate, polymyxin B.
Indications
Influenza immunization.
Children
<18yrs: not recommended.
Adults
≥18yrs: 0.5mL by IM inj once in deltoid.
Contraindications
Allergy to egg or chicken proteins, neomycin, polymyxin. Life-threatening reaction to any previous flu vaccine.
Precautions
Use current formulation only. Have epinephrine inj (1:1000) available. Guillain-Barre syndrome within 6 weeks of previous flu vaccine. Immunosuppressed. Pregnancy (Cat.C). Nursing mothers.
Interactions
Concomitant vaccines: insufficient data (see literature). Immunosuppressants (eg, corticosteroids): may get suboptimal response.
Adverse Reactions
Local reactions (eg, tenderness, redness, swelling, pain), headache, malaise, muscle aches.
Extra Text
Note: To report adverse events to VAERS call (800) 822-7967.
How Supplied
Single-dose prefilled syringe 0.5mL (preservative-free)—10 (without needles)
Multi-dose vial 5mL (contains thimerosal)—1
